Generations Toronto is a not-for-profit, intergenerational community campus offering affordable housing, long-term care, early childhood education, health services, and community programming. Rooted in values of pluralism, compassion, and service, Generations Toronto fosters inclusive, connected living for people of all ages and backgrounds.
The campus includes a 122-bed Ismaili Ethnocultural Designated Long-Term Care Home. AgeCare has been appointed as the manager of the Generations Toronto long-term care home and is recruiting the Program Support Services Manager on behalf of Generations Toronto.
The Opportunity:
The Program Support Services Manager is responsible for the coordination and scheduling of programs that provide a variety of meaningful activities to meet the physical, psychological, social, emotional and/or spiritual needs of residents.
What Is In It For You:
- Supports Resident Documentation Requirements including Resident Assessment/Re-assessment, Care Planning, MDS Coding, and Progress Notes.
- Supports resident and family councils.
- Maintains a calendar of recreational & social activities that support the interests, needs and cultural diversity of residents.
- Coordinates/facilitates recreation programs, special events, outings & entertainment.
- Coordinates the Volunteer Program including student and co-op placements.
- Coordinates religious and spiritual program opportunities.
- Responds to resident or family member concerns and ensures appropriate action is taken within decision-making authority and/or brings to the attention of the Administrator.
What You Will Need
- A post-secondary Degree or Diploma in a related field such as Kinesiology or Gerontology and related experience specific to providing recreation and leisure services in a healthcare setting, preferably with seniors.
- Provincial certification for safe food handling.
- Certificate in Volunteer Management is preferred.
